This Career Advancement Programme in Environmental Awareness Chemistry equips participants with the knowledge and skills to excel in the burgeoning field of green chemistry and environmental sustainability. The programme focuses on practical application, bridging the gap between theoretical understanding and real-world problem-solving.
Key learning outcomes include a comprehensive understanding of environmental regulations, proficiency in analytical techniques for pollution monitoring (including water quality analysis and air pollution assessment), and the ability to develop and implement environmentally friendly chemical processes. Participants will also gain expertise in risk assessment and environmental impact management.
The programme's duration is typically 12 months, incorporating a blend of online modules, practical laboratory sessions, and potentially site visits to relevant industries. Flexible learning options are often available to cater to diverse schedules.
